			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><em>Last year during January and February, Sacred Heart joined with downtown churches in a project to provide shelter for the homeless — Room at the Inn. Learn more about this project and how you can be a part of it.<span id="more-828"></span></em>The effort was spearheaded by Missouri United Methodist Church.  Sacred Heart volunteers staffed the shelter for a week, donated food and contributed more than $1,000 in financial aid.  Those who participated found it a uniquely inspiring experience being Christ to those served. This year, the community is well organized and, we have the opportunity to individually volunteer to staff or bring food or give funds to support the cause.</p>
<p>A program website (<a href="https://www.lotsahelpinghands.com/c/651032/login/">https://www.lotsahelpinghands.com/c/651032/login/</a> ) provides more complete information, specific times to volunteer, and how to coordinate time to serve with another volunteer. Visiting the website does not commit you to anything. Signing up is easy. Currently, the Room at the Inn Shelter needs volunteers for the overnights shifts Tuesday through Saturday.</p>
<p>The website also identifies specific food items needed for the shelter along with when and how to contribute. To donate funds so no one church bears the entire cost of ministering to an entire community, place your donation in the Sacred Heart collection basket with a note indicating Room at the Inn..</p>
<p>Presently donations needed include blankets, a 3XL winter coat, instant oatmeal, cup o soup, granola bars, peanut butter, jelly, cocoa, fresh fruit, string cheese, sandwiches, or financial gifts. You may drop donations off at the Missouri United Methodist Church Office on Ninth and Locust streets during office hours or Sunday morning.  Donations may also be delivered to the shelter at 804 Old 63 North after 7 p.m. or before 7 a.m.</p>

<p><strong>About the Council </strong></p>
<p>Sacred Heart Council 14414 was chartered in 2009. It is named after Sacred Heart Parish. Sacred Heart Council works closely with Sacred Heart Parish in Columbia, Missouri. Council 14414 meetings are held on the first and third Wednesday of every month. First Wednesdays are a social meeting for Brother Knights, their Ladies and prospective members. Social meeting are held at various local establishments. Third Wednesdays are for Council 14414 business.</p>
<p><strong>Become a Knight</strong></p>
<p>Membership in the Knights of Columbus is open to practicing Catholic men in union with the Holy See, who are at least 18 years old. A practicing Catholic is one who lives up to the Commandments of God and the precepts of the Church. Application blanks are available from any member of the Knights of Columbus.</p>
<p>Council 14414 maintains close ties with Sacred Heart Parrish. The Knights sponsor various activities to benefit Sacred Heart and as well as various charities.</p>
